Step1: Apply difference of squares
Recall the identity $(a+b)(a-b)=a^2-b^2$. Here, $a=\sqrt{10}$, $b=3$.
$$(\sqrt{10}+3)(\sqrt{10}-3)=(\sqrt{10})^2 - 3^2$$
Step2: Simplify each squared term
Calculate the squares of the terms.
$$(\sqrt{10})^2 - 3^2 = 10 - 9$$
Step3: Compute the final subtraction
Subtract the two values.
$$10 - 9 = 1$$
